This rack is wonderful. It’s a nice piece of furniture and is very functional. I have my Keurig Special Edition awaiting a K-cup on a granite-top bedroom area counter. I needed a storage unit for my variety of coffee. I wanted my coffee selections at the ready, but didn’t want some junky holder that looked like I was running my own coffee stand. Previously I used a cabinet drawer, but it was difficult to see all of the varieties of coffee that I had available. The rack is a decent looking piece of work. It has some variation in the bamboo, giving it some visual texture. It has an oil finish so I can give it a little oil when it needs refreshing. Having 30 visible storage receptacles makes it easy to view all of my coffee selections so I can easily pick the exact coffee I desire when time is of the essence. No longer do I drink a cup of coffee that I really didn’t want. I always get the variety I want. In conclusion: This coffee holder makes it easy to select your coffee and accents your countertop with its finished bamboo exterior.

I had got this about 6 months ago, it looked really nice. Then one morning about 2- 3 months after I got it, I pick out my kcup and the top falls off the base. I get out my screw driver and screw it back on, and then about a month later, the same thing, it got to be less than a month and I got annoyed with it and took it back and got the Keurig brand one which actually takes up less room on my counter and looks like it won’t fall apart.
